释义 | minuendn. Mathematics. A quantity or number from which another (the subtrahend) is to be subtracted. Jones Synopsis Palmariorum Matheseos 12 The greatest of the given Numbers is called the Minuend. a1831 Encycl. Metrop. (1845) I. 428/1 The next digit in the subtrahend is greater than the one corresponding to it in the minuend. 1892 B. Smith & W. H. H. Hudson Arithm. for Schools (new ed.) 11 The smaller number is called the subtrahend. The greater is called the minuend. 1922 Smithsonian Math. Formulae x. 223 The remainders are placed in the next column to the right on the same line as the minuends. 1973 Sci. Amer. Apr. 106/3 If the subtrahend has fewer digits than the minuend, before complementing you must add zeros to the left of the subtrahend until it is the same length as the minuend. 1980 Daily Tel. 30 Aug. 7/1 For the first line of subtraction to reduce a four-digit minuend to a one-digit remainder, the subtrahend must be at least 991.
